Job Title: |
|
Senior Embedded System Engineer |
Category: |
|
Engineering |
Total Positions: |
|
3 |
Job Location: |
|
Lahore |
Gender: |
|
No Preference |
Minimum Education: |
|
Bachelors |
Degree Title: |
|
BS/MS Electrical engineering, BS/MS Computer Engineering |
Career Level: |
|
Experienced Professional |
Minimum Experience: |
|
5 Years |
Salary Range: |
|
PKR 0 to 0 per Month |
Apply By: |
|
Dec 30, 2016 |
|
|
|
|
|
|
|
|
Job Description: |
Powersoft19 is looking for experienced Embedded Systems engineers with Linux Driver Development experience.
Responsibilities include, but are not limited to:
- Solid kernel space programming skills in C/C++ under Linux.
- An expert in Linux networking and OS fundamentals.
- Understanding of various 32 bit Microcontroller/Microprocessor Architectures like ARM and others like Intel, Coldfire, Renesas, Microchip, Motorola etc.
- Solid hardware/firmware debugging skills. Must be able to develop firmware to test various parts of the Microcontroller based hardware.
- Experienced in working with GNU build system (autotools, autoconf etc).
- Experience developing and supporting device drivers and Linux networking kernel code is strongly desired.
- Experience with Kernel Module editing and Kernel security/module lockdown.
- Ability to read and understand Linux user and kernel level code.
- Proficient in performance profiling, tuning, and debugging of performance in kernel space.
- Deep Packet inspection (DPI) experience will be a plus.
- Experience maintaining a Linux Kernel.
- Experience compiling and building a Linux kernel.
- Experience debugging and resolving Linux kernel issues.
- Experience developing and applying Linux kernel patches.
- Understanding of network protocols, TCP/IP, and scalable algorithms
- A good understanding of application level protocols like HTTP, DNS etc.
- Automated unit and regression testing.
- Performance and functional testing experience.
- Strong analytical and problem-solving skills and must be a team player
- Service oriented person, able to work under pressure.
- Able to perform and excel under high pressure and tight timelines
- Excellent interpersonal and communication skills
- Quick learner, self-starter, committed and self-driven
- BE, BS, MS, Electrical, Computer Science or equivalent experience.
- 5+ relevant industry experience required.
|
Required Skills: |
Programming Languages C++,Scala,C shell,C,C++,Embedded Systems,MISRA C |
Company Information |
|
Company Name: Powersoft19 Company Description: Powersoft19 is a world class technology consultant firm creating innovative industrial applications such as 3D locomotive controls, material handling, mining and industrial gas detection systems. We invest in our people and our technologies to consistently deliver high-quality products. Power soft 19's culture promotes and inspires a team of world class technologists to be at the top of their game. We have created an environment where talents are recognized and collaboration is valued. Our employees are shaping the world of tomorrow... today.
|
|